Explanation

 

BACKGROUND: This ordinance authorizes the Director of the Department of Technology (DoT) to enter into contract with AlxTel, Inc. for the purchase of Tableau License, Maintenance, Support & Training Services Renewal for a total cost of $222,621.70.

Tableau is a data visualization and business intelligence tool used by several City Departments. It provides instantaneous insight by transforming data into visually appealing and interactive visualization. It helps the user see and understand the data quickly and find patterns that otherwise may be very difficult to detect and understand.

The Department of Technology, Fiscal Department, solicited Information for Bids for the Tableau License, Maintenance, Support & Training Services Renewal contract.  The project was formally advertised on the Vendor Services portal from March 6, 2026, to March 27, 2026.  The city received eleven (11) responses on March 27, 2026.  The responding firms were:

Award is to be made to AlxTel, Inc as the lowest responsive and responsible and best bidder for their bid of $222,621.70. 

 

Searches in the Excluded Party List System (Federal) and the Findings for Recovery list (State) produced no findings against AlxTel, Inc.

 

The term of this agreement shall be from July 25, 2026 to July 24, 2027.  This agreement is not subject to automatic renewal.  However, upon mutual agreement, to include same pricing and terms and conditions as those set forth, the services may be continued for three (3) additional one-year terms.
